ALASKA AFCAD FILES VERSION 101604 FOR FS2004
by Chris Coarse
railrunner130@hotmail.com http://home.comcast.net/~ccoarse/index.html

16 October 2004
----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
The files contained in this version of Alaska AFCAD files for FS2004 are intended for users that understand how to use AFCAD files and traffic in FS2004. THIS RELEASE IS A WORK IN PROGRESS. This file contains AFCAD files for most of the approximately 700+ airports in the state of Alaska. 648 airports are currently "finished". As with any large project of this nature, there will be problems. Nobody can say what those problems may be until the product is used by those in the field. I have tried to eliminate as many errors and make AFCAD as appropriate as possible for the region covered. Reporting instructions for errors are listed below.

Revision History
----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
101604 - As usual, many AFCAD files revised/added. Several new airports located but not yet established. Those airports are identifed in dark yellow on the spreadsheet. Water and Land flightplans revised to include new airports/changes. Note - there are now TWO PANTs listed. If you are a BFUer with the beta files, you can use the new version, which is marked Holger. Everyone else must use the old version (marked Frank Betts) for now. It will be worth the wait I assure you. I also cleaned out the old AFCADs files as I have instructed everyone to do, but forgot to do myself! LoL! I've also included a splashscreen for those using Splashscreen Randomizer. It's in the Bonus folder

090604 - Again many AFCAD files revised/added. Airport identifiers for future airports identified and labeled in the Excel spreadsheet. Also on the spreadsheet, the parking spots have been divided between land based and water based to make traffic planning easier. There may be a few errors due to the spots being split up. The flight plans have been revised to include new airports, some of which may not be working yet. A few more ICAO codes have been changed, so please take a good look at the spreadsheet for the files that need to be removed in the event you have earlier versions installed.

080504 - Many AFCAD files revised/added. Several new airports added. Some of the new airports have not been completed and may not have traffic as a result. A few airports have received airport identifiers, but have not been made into AFCAD files yet. Several airport identifiers have been changed to accurately reflect real-world identifiers. These are mainly the lighthouses. A new column has been added to the Excel spreadsheet to reflect old ICAO codes. Look at that column for a list of AFCAD files that need to be removed as a result of these changes. Most sample flightplans have been revised.

070104 - Many AFCAD files revised/added. I added lots of FS2002 scenery to my computer, which resulted in many airports being included. Several did not make the cut due to AFCAD limitations. All default airports have now been "surveyed". Spreadsheet updated. All flightplans have been revised. Be sure to check the Excel spreadsheet in the Notes column because several airports have had their ICAO codes changed and the old file needs to be deleted. Also note that these flightplans have been renamed- I suggest removing the old files.

042804 - Many AFCAD files revised/added. Spreadsheet updated. Several airports fixed. Basic flight plans modified to reflect changes in runway surface due to surveys. Busy flight plans were not modified to reflect changes.

042504 - A183 updated. Fixed an error in the land based flightplans. Spreadsheet updated. More flightplan files added. The XXXbusy flightplans and their respective Aircraft files have been added to increase the amount of traffic at airports with known parking spots of more than 2. Aircraft files added to provide samples of the aircraft I have used.

042304 - Many AFCAD files revised/added. Spreadsheet updated. Approximately 100 more airports "surveyed". Several airports fixed.

041004 - Original files posted.
